As a Product Director - Marketing at Ubisoft Quebec, you will define the game’s positioning and articulate it for the communications & marketing plan and communication strategy.
What you'll do
Carry out strategic analyses and influence game content
- Determine benchmarks, key success factors and market threats;
- Define, qualify and quantify the project’s target audience;
- Ensure that the game content and overall brand vision are coherent;
- Determine strong trends in the entertainment industry;
- Provide ideas and consumer feedback on the game’s themes, universe, characters, artistic direction, etc.;
- Provide direction on the legal aspects, product placement, added production values (voice, music, etc.) and age-rating criteria;
Define the marketing position and artistic direction
- Draft the positioning based on strategic analyses and the creative vision set out for the game;
- Organize marketing research efforts to confirm or adapt the positioning;
- Involve US and EMEA marketing teams whenever required;
- In collaboration with marketing artists, create the artistic direction for marketing;
Define the communication strategy
- Ensure that the positioning is accurately articulated in the marketing assets;
- With the support of the Product Manager, oversee the development of certain key marketing deliverables;
- Recommend a presence that is adapted to international events;
- Work in collaboration with operational marketing to ensure that the group’s work is in line with the strategy that was set out;
Oversee the internal and external presentations for the game
- Ensure the quality of internal presentations (framework, first prez to biz);
- Identify and coach the best spokespeople for presentations;
Actively support the brand director
- Contribute to the development of the brand’s DNA and blueprint by taking part in activities including:
o Market analyses;
o Competition monitoring (determine and assess differences)
o Competition and game forum monitoring
o Strategic monitoring of the entertainment industry
- Articulate the positioning into a communication strategy, communication themes, artistic direction for marketing, deliverables plans and initial deliverables production;
Manage the team
- Oversee the marketing budget for the project;
· Supervise and coach product managers:
o Briefs and assets creation
o Events organization
o Relationships with operational marketing and PR teams
o Communication of benchmarks and best practices
o Involvement in the development of communication and positioning tactics
- Approve communication themes, the deliverables plan, deliverables and expenses;
- Suggest adapted development plans for team members;
- Carry out all other related tasks.

Company Description
With a team of more than 500 talented, innovative and passionate creators, Ubisoft Quebec keeps on growing and continues its ascension. Founded in 2005, the studio has been involved in several key Ubisoft franchises over the years, developing cutting-edge expertise in major AAA game development. Involved in the Assassin's Creed franchise since 2010, the Quebec team recently assumed the leadership of Assassin's Creed Odyssey, the latest installment in the critically acclaimed series. The team is currently working on a brand new game, Immortals Fenyx Rising, slated for release on December 3rd 2020.
